Block access from a specific URL to a local URL
Hello, I'm a newbie in F5 so excuse me in advance if my question is stupid.
I have a VS that contains multiple URLs, for one of these local URLs I would limit incoming traffic by preventing access by some sites (especially crawler).
I don't have the ATM otherwise the task would have been easier and the Security features is not selective for the destination URL.
For this reason I think the only solution is to use an iRule to make sure to block specific incoming URLs.
Is this possible?
Thank you in advance.

I don't think blocking a Source URL is a thing that is possible. You can block a Source IP Address. This should be done on a Firewall, but you can drop traffic from a specific Source IP Address using an iRule. Not sure if this is would give you the results you're looking for.
